diff --git a/pos/static/js/marketplace_external.js b/pos/static/js/marketplace_external.js index 9774f8a..4f09022 100644 --- a/pos/static/js/marketplace_external.js +++ b/pos/static/js/marketplace_external.js @@ -380,6 +380,77 @@ })(); } + // ML Status Cards (sparkline simulation) + window.loadMeliStats = async function() { + var container = document.getElementById('meliStatsBar'); + if (!container) return; + try { + var res = await fetch(API + '/listings?page=1&per_page=200', { headers: headers() }); + if (!res.ok) throw new Error('Failed'); + var data = await res.json(); + var items = data.items || []; + var active = items.filter(function(l) { return l.external_status === 'active'; }).length; + var paused = items.filter(function(l) { return l.external_status === 'paused'; }).length; + var closed = items.filter(function(l) { return l.external_status === 'closed'; }).length; + var total = items.length; + + var html = '